WebMay 12, 2010 · When two waves differ in phase by -90° or +90°, they are said to be in phase quadrature. When two waves differ in phase by 180° (-180° is technically the same as +180°), they are said to be in phase opposition. In time and frequency metrology, the phase difference is usually stated in units of time, rather than in units of phase angle. WebSource paralleling solutions actively adjust engine controls to establish and maintain synchronism and control phase angle differences. For connection, acceptable voltage, frequency, and phase angle differences are typically +/- 5 percent, +/- 2 Hertz, and +/- 5 degrees, respectively.
